Understanding the Phlebotomy Certification‌ Exam

The ⁣phlebotomy certification⁣ exam is designed to assess your knowledge of blood collection techniques, safety protocols, patient interaction, and laboratory procedures. Most certifying agencies, such as the⁢ National Healthcareer Association (NHA) or the American Society for Clinical Pathology (ASCP), administer this exam either online or at designated testing centers.

Best Locations to Take Your Phlebotomy Certification Exam

1. Official Testing Centers

Most‍ reputable certifying agencies partner ‍wiht‌ authorized testing centers to administer the exam. These centers are equipped with secure facilities and proctors ⁢to ensure the integrity of​ your testing environment.

Type of Location Details
Prometric Testing centers Global network; known for standardized testing; conduct ‍exams for NHA and other agencies.
Pearson VUE Centers Offers testing for healthcare certifications, including phlebotomy; widely accessible locations.
Local Community Colleges⁢ & Universities frequently enough host⁤ certification exams; convenient for students and local professionals.
Healthcare Facilities & Hospitals Some institutions offer in-house testing for employees or affiliated students.

2. Online Proctored Testing

With advancements in technology, some certifying bodies now offer ‌online proctored exams. This option provides flexibility to test from your own⁢ home or a quiet location, provided you meet the technical and security requirements.

  • Advantages: Convenience, flexible ⁤scheduling, less travel.
  • Considerations: ⁤Reliable internet,a quiet environment,compliance with exam rules,and a suitable computer setup.

3. Mobile Testing Units

Some certifying agencies and training programs utilize mobile testing ‌units that travel ‍to various regions. These are ideal for candidates in remote areas or those who prefer in-person testing without visiting a fixed⁣ center.

How to Find Your Nearby Testing Locations

  • Visit the official websites of your ​ certification provider (e.g., NHA, ASCP).
  • Use their test center locator tools to find the ‍most⁣ convenient testing sites.
  • Contact ‌local community colleges or vocational schools ​ that partner with certifying agencies.
  • Ask your training program instructors for recommended testing ‌centers and tips.

Tips ⁢for Success on Your Phlebotomy Certification Exam

1. Prepare Strategically

  • Review your training materials thoroughly, focusing‌ on patient safety, specimen collection techniques,⁢ and​ lab protocols.
  • Utilize practice exams to familiarize yourself with the format and question types.
  • Join study groups or online forums​ for shared​ insights and support.

2. Choose the Right Location

  • Pick a ⁤testing ⁢center‍ close to your location to ‌reduce stress and fatigue.
  • Confirm the ‍testing date ​and time well in advance to avoid last-minute scheduling conflicts.
  • Ensure the facility ​complies with health and safety guidelines, especially ⁣if selecting an in-person ⁣location amid ongoing health concerns.

3. Be Prepared on Exam Day

  • Bring necesary identification and confirmation documents.
  • Arrive early to allow time for check-in procedures.
  • Dress ‌comfortably and stay hydrated.
  • practice relaxation techniques to manage test ​anxiety.

Additional Practical Tips for Exam Success

  • Get a good nightS sleep before the exam day.
  • Avoid cramming; focus on understanding concepts and procedures.
  • Read each question carefully ⁣and manage your⁤ time wisely.
  • If permitted,⁤ flag ⁤tough questions and revisit them after answering⁤ easier‍ ones.
